#351f54 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#351f54 is composed of 20.8% red, 12.2% green and 32.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 36.9% cyan, 63.1% magenta, 0% yellow and 67.1% black. It has a hue angle of 264.9 degrees, a saturation of 46.1% and a lightness of 22.5%. #351f54 color hex could be obtained by blending #6a3ea8 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#333366.

#351f54 color description : Very dark violet.

#351f54 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#351f54 has RGB values of R:53, G:31, B:84 and CMYK values of C:0.37, M:0.63, Y:0, K:0.67. Its decimal value is 3481428.

Shades and Tints of #351f54

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#08050c is the darkest color, while #fefdfe is the lightest one.

Tones of #351f54

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#39353e is the less saturated color, while #300073 is the most saturated one.
